WEST VIRGINIA OPERATORS OF REGULATED UNDERGROUND STORAGE TANKS TO HAVE REQUIRED TRAINING BY AUGUST 2012

 

If your company has an underground storage tank (UST) or multiple USTs, the personnel responsible for operation and maintenance of the USTs and those individuals on-site who would be responsible for responding to emergencies must complete required training on or before August 8, 2012, in accordance with West Virginia Legislative Rules Title 33 CSR 30-7. The state regulations are federally mandated for states that regulate USTs. This requirement applies to those companies that may have one UST to fuel an emergency generator to large service station chains and everyone in between.

 

The regulations identify three types of individuals that require training:

 


                      Class A Operator. Responsibilities include management of the UST system in order to achieve and maintain regulatory compliance. These responsibilities are to be performed by the own/operator.

 

                      Class B Operator. Responsibilities include implementation of daily on-site operations and maintenance of the UST systems. This individual performs record keeping and reporting.

 


                      Class C Operator. These individuals control or monitor the dispensing of regulated substances and are responsible for the initial response to releases or alarms. The Class C Operator must be onsite during all hours of operation. For facilities that are not manned, the West Virginia Department of Environmental Protection (WVDEP) has provided a guidance document policy that requires at least one Class C Operator to be available to respond immediately to calls from the facility and who is able to reach the site within 60 minutes.

 

According to the WVDEP guidance document regarding this training, Class A Operator responsibilities must be performed by the own/operator and cannot be assigned to an outside party. The Class B Operator responsibilities could be assigned to an outside party, upon request and approval by the WVDEP.

 

The provisions for prohibiting contracting out these services to an outside party are not addressed in the Legislative Rules and appear to be a policy developed by the WVDEP. A copy of the guidance document is available on the WVDEP website at http://www.dep.wv.gov/WWE/ee/ust/Documents/oper_trng_guidance_doc.pdf. The guidance document identifies the contents of the training and further defines the duties of UST system operators. A list of vendors providing training for each of the three classifications is available on the WVDEP website at http://www.dep.wv.gov/WWE/ee/ust/Pages/USTOperatorTraining.aspx. Training will include testing to measure all aspects of the individual’s knowledge and skills to competently operate UST systems. PROTECTING TOOLS FROM THEFT

 

Law enforcement statistics show that the average dollar value of small tools reported stolen from commercial building projects is $25,000. Thieves stand to make significant profit from stolen tools and small equipment such as power tools, burning torches, lasers, surveying equipment, etc.

 

Don’t be the next victim of tool theft.  Take measures to protect, hide, and identify your tool inventory at all times. Here are a few helpful tips to prevent tool theft.

 


                      Having the words TOOLS or TOOL TRAILER written on a van trailer is just an invitation to thieves.  Eliminate identifying where your tools are kept.

 

                      Maintain tool inventory on a construction site in mobile storage containers that can be left on vehicles or transported easily and removed from the site at the end of each shift. Don’t leave tools on site when the project is shut down for the day, overnight or on weekends, whenever possible.

 

                      Use more than a padlock to safeguard tools in a trailer or tool box.  Be inventive. Create the most difficult access to tools left on site as possible. Even though it may take more time every day to open a tool trailer or tool box, the time spent is insignificant to the loss of your tools.

 

                      If you must leave tools on site, park trailers so that access doors are completely blocked. Park trailers against one another, back to back with the access doors facing one another.

 

                      Install a barrier or fencing to make access to the job site as time consuming and as difficult as possible to foot traffic and vehicles when the site is closed for the day.  Thieves are generally opportunists. They are attracted to easy and quick access. They will think twice about trying to steal from a project that takes a lot of time and is difficult to access.

 

                      Install high volume noise alarms that activate when doors to offices and tools sheds are forced open after the job site closes for the day. Thieves don’t like drawing attention to themselves and will not stick around long if an audible alarm is sounding.

 

                      Paint your tools a high visibility color, making them difficult for thieves to pawn or sell without drawing attention to themselves.

JUNE IS NATIONAL SAFETY MONTH

 

What a better way to start off the summer construction season than declaring the entire month of June as National Safety Month.            

                                                           

Here are some suggestions to set a positive tone and reach out to your employees:

 


                     Have a time set aside next week and talk with all your employees about the contribution they make toward their futures and the company’s future.

                     Stress the good work they do. 

                     Express the genuine concern you have for each of them and their families. 

                     Take the time to shake every hand and tell them how much you appreciate them.

                     Don’t rush this time to talk with them. The time you spend sharing will be well worth it.

                     Encourage them to work safely and to come to you if they are asked to perform any task or work practice that they feel isn’t well planned or is not safe.

                     Create a “relationship” with your employees. Get to know them better.

                     Build on this time by announcing plans to buy everyone’s lunch the following week.

                     Ask them to invite their wives or significant other to the luncheon.

                     Purchase a small gift of appreciation for every employee with a safety slogan on it.

                     Ask for their opinions on how to make the job they do safer.

                     Develop a level of trust between you and your employees.

 

You might question what this time you share with your employees has to do with safety. It is a proven fact, that when employees feel appreciated and valued, they work smarter and safer. They are more likely to remain injury free and will mentor others take the time to work safely.

 

These are just a few suggestions to help make your safety program more successful.

SPECIAL LICENSE PLATES GENERATE $1.2 MILLION FOR STATE ROADS

 

In 2010 the Legislature approved the sale of special license plates. Groups such as the Friends of Coal, NASCAR and breast cancer awareness have offered plates through the Division of Motor Vehicles. Sales have generated nearly $1.2 million for the cash-strapped State Road Fund. For more information from the Charleston Daily Mail, click here.
